The filter converts bulk inserts inside transactions into LOAD DATA LOCAL
INFILE statements. This allows multiple INSERT statements to be streamed
in a more efficient manner.

The module commands now support an optional flag for arguments that when
enabled checks that the argument module name matches the registered domain
name. This can be used to enforce argument type validity for arguments
that are given to modules that expect objects of a certain type.
For example, this is used by the cache and dbfwfilter to prevent valid
filters but of the wrong type being given as arguments.

Only columns that are of string kind are now subject to masking.
With a textual resultset it would be possible to mask anything the
same way, but with a binary resultset it is not. Thus, so that the
result is not dependent upon whether the resultset happens to be
textual or not, only string fields are accessed. Documentation to be
updated in a separate change.

The removal of monitor type specific event checking is done based on the
assumption that only the monitor that is monitoring the server can be the
cause for a state change. This removes the need to actually check that the
state change is relevant for each monitor and allows the event handling to
be moved into the core.
